Web13 de fev. de 2024 · The Houthi regime, therefore, seems to be an attempt to maintain the pre-2014 Yemeni republican structure but under the oversight and control of Houthi revolutionary elements. However, it is difficult to make concrete judgements because the roles of Houthi officials are not formally laid down in a constitution or legal framework. Abdul Malek Al Houthi is at the heart of the Houthi political and military structure, and is the undisputed overall leader. The pro-Houthi media often refers to him as ‘Qaid Al Thawra’ (leader of the revolution). The power and influence of any Houthi leader is determined not by their title or role but their proximity to Abdul Malek. grass for landscapingWeb4.
